The US Department of the Treasury announced Thursday a new initiative designed to reduce the growing cybersecurity risks facing the crypto industry.

The program, led through the Department’s Office of Cybersecurity and Critical Infrastructure Protection (OCCIP), is intended to give eligible US digital asset firms practical cybersecurity information. The goal is straightforward: help companies spot threats, strengthen prevention efforts, and respond effectively when incidents occur.

Treasury’s Crypto Cybersecurity Push

In remarks accompanying the announcement, Luke Pettit, Assistant Secretary for Financial Institutions, emphasized that digital asset firms now play an increasingly important role in the US financial system.

By extending access to the same quality cybersecurity information used by traditional financial institutions, Pettit said Treasury is working to support a more secure and responsible digital asset ecosystem.

Treasury also framed the announcement as part of a broader push to ensure that cybersecurity is treated as a foundation for the next stage of digital finance, rather than an afterthought.

Tyler Williams, Counselor to the Secretary for Digital Assets, said the initiative reflects the principles behind the country’s stablecoin bill, the GENIUS Act, by encouraging innovation supported by cybersecurity and operational resilience.

Williams added that as digital assets become more integrated into the financial system, providing timely and actionable threat information becomes essential to protecting consumers and safeguarding US financial markets.

Additionally, Treasury officials said the initiative builds on recommendations from the President’s Working Group on Digital Asset Markets report, Strengthening American Leadership in Digital Financial Technology.

Stablecoin Compliance Gets Clearer

Officials involved in cybersecurity oversight also highlighted that the threat environment is changing quickly. Cory Wilson, Deputy Assistant Secretary for Cybersecurity, noted that cyber threats targeting crypto platforms are rising in both frequency and sophistication.

According to Wilson, the new initiative expands access to actionable threat intelligence intended to help firms strengthen defenses, reduce risk exposure, and handle incidents more effectively when they happen.

The announcement arrives alongside other regulatory steps Treasury and related agencies have been pursuing. On Wednesday, the Department also released a joint proposed rule from the Financial Crimes Enforcement Network (FinCEN) and the Office of Foreign Assets Control (OFAC).

That proposal is intended to provide a more detailed framework for the GENIUS Act, translating statutory requirements into clearer anti-money-laundering (AML) and sanctions-compliance obligations for permitted payment stablecoin issuers (PPSIs).

Treasury said the draft rule outlines how stablecoin issuers would be expected to detect, report, and block unlawful activity while still maintaining the tools required to comply with lawful orders.

In combination with the new OCCIP cybersecurity initiative, the actions signal a broader direction: tighter operational standards, greater regulatory clarity, and continued cooperation with digital asset firms to help the crypto industry operate with stronger safeguards.

From South Korea to the United States: Blue-Collar Jobs Are Becoming Increasingly Popular, Thanks to AI

AI is reshaping the labor market's value proposition. The traditional four-year college degree is losing its appeal as a guaranteed career path, while skilled blue-collar trades like electricians, welders, and plumbers are experiencing historic demand and wage premiums. This shift is driven by dual pressures: AI's displacement of certain white-collar roles and a booming need for physical infrastructure and data center construction. Data confirms the trend. In the U.S., vocational school revenue surged, and a significant portion of recent layoffs are AI-related. Surveys show a majority of Gen Z adults plan to pursue blue-collar work, citing better job security against AI automation. Vocational education interest has exploded recently. Experts cite a psychological shift as younger generations seek tangible, AI-resistant careers and avoid high student debt. In many cases, salaries for skilled trades now match or exceed those requiring a bachelor's degree. In South Korea, semiconductor vocational high schools boast near-total employment, with graduates securing high-paying roles at companies like Samsung. The shortage is structural, exacerbated by a retiring baby boomer workforce and massive infrastructure projects. Companies like JPMorgan Chase, Meta, and Lowe's are investing heavily in training programs. However, overcoming historical stigma and a "perception gap" around trade careers remains a key challenge to closing the talent gap.

Qualcomm: AI Hype Subsides, When Will Smartphones Emerge from the Gloom?

Qualcomm reported its Q3 FY2026 results (ending June 2026), with revenue of $9.95B, down 4% YoY but above expectations. Gross margin declined to 53.1%, pressured by rising costs across manufacturing and memory. Key business segments showed mixed performance: Handset revenue fell 19.6% YoY to $5.09B, dragged by an 11% decline in non-Apple Android shipments and weaker high-end mix. Conversely, Automotive revenue surged 61% to $1.59B, and IoT grew 9% to $1.83B. Core operating profit dropped 41% YoY due to margin compression and higher expenses. Management's Q4 FY2026 guidance projects revenue of $9.7B-$10.5B, in line with consensus, but Non-GAAP EPS guidance of $2.05-$2.25 fell short of expectations. Amidst persistent weakness in its core handset market, Qualcomm is pursuing growth in AI, focusing on Edge AI (smartphones, PCs, automotive) and Data Center AI. Its data center strategy includes four pillars: AI accelerators (e.g., AI200), commercial CPUs (Dragonfly C1000), custom silicon, and connectivity solutions. While these initiatives initially boosted its stock, concerns over AI capital expenditure sustainability have since erased those gains. The company targets $5B in data center revenue for FY2027 and $15B for FY2029. The report concludes that with the traditional handset business still under pressure, the data center opportunity is currently viewed as a longer-term option, and a more conservative valuation based on core operations may be warranted until AI contributions materialize.

From TPU to Self-Evolving Agents: How Jeff Dean Predicts the Next Step in AI

At the 2026 YC Startup School, Jeff Dean outlined his vision for AI's next phase, shifting focus from simply scaling models to building intelligent, autonomous systems. He believes AI's progress is no longer just about creating smarter models, but about integrating them into systems capable of long-term, iterative work, automated experimentation, and continuous learning. This evolution moves the competition from "who has the bigger model" to "who can best organize intelligence." Dean suggests AI capabilities are now comparable to a junior engineer, enabling the automation of complex workflows. However, the true challenge and opportunity lie in managing these AI "workers" at scale. He emphasizes the importance of **context engineering**—structuring tools, memory, and feedback loops—over raw model power. For startups, this means building deep expertise in niche domains where general models currently fail (near 0-1% success rates), leveraging proprietary data, specialized tools, and domain-specific evaluators. A recurring theme is re-examining fundamental constraints. Dean's past work, like moving Google's search index to memory or creating the TPU, stemmed from questioning outdated assumptions about hardware and cost. He sees similar inflection points today, particularly in **specialized inference hardware** to drastically reduce latency and energy consumption for real-time Agent operation. Notably, he points out that in modern AI systems, the dominant cost is often not computation but **data movement**. Reliable, long-running Agents require robust system design, borrowing concepts from distributed computing like checkpointing, state management, and parallel exploration to handle failures and maintain progress over days or weeks. As AI automates execution, the scarcest human skills will shift to **defining clear specifications**, **judging what problems are worth solving** (taste), and designing effective feedback loops. Ultimately, Dean's framework prioritizes understanding the problem deeply, identifying the true bottlenecks, and systematically building closed-loop systems where AI can not only perform tasks but also improve AI itself.
